Web11 rows · The Earth's radius (r) is 6371 km or 3959 miles, based on numbers from Wikipedia, which gives a ... WebGiven that the radius of Earth is 6371km, we can find. θ = s r = 1 k m 6371 k m = 1 6371 r a d = 1.56 ∗ 10 − 4 r a d. I think h could found by. h = 6371 sin ( π 2) − 6371 sin ( π 2 − 1.56 ∗ 10 − 4) = 7.84 ∗ 10 − 5 k m. which …

WebThe Earth has a radius of approximately 3965 miles. Using the Pythagorean theorem, that calculates to an average curvature of 7.98 inches per mile or approximately 8 inches per mile (squared). WebSep 25, 2016 · The equatorial radius of the Earth is 6378.1 km. The difference is 21.3 km. The polar radius is 6366.8 km. At latitude θo N/S, the radius is 6378.1 − ( θ 90)(21.3) km, nearly. An arc of 1 radian = the radial distance of the the latitude circle, from the center.of the Earth. 1o = π 180 radian.
